Abstract
Support for interrupts within a KCS Manageability Interface is described. In one embodiment, the invention includes writing to a KCS (Keyboard Controller-Style) data or command register, and generating an interrupt to a host of the KCS data or command register.

18. An apparatus comprising:
-
a plurality of KCS (Keyboard Controller-Style) data and command registers;
a host system having system software to write to the data and command registers; and
firmware to generate an interrupt to the host system when the data and command registers are written to. - View Dependent Claims (19, 20)
